The words above, in plain English

  • Trine. The easiest angle there is, which is why it's the one most often wasted.
  • Square. Two things you genuinely need that won't both fit into the same day.
  • Applying. The two are still closing on the exact angle, so the effect is building rather than fading.
  • Retrograde. From Earth, the planet looks like it's moving backwards. Read it as revisit rather than begin.
  • Whole-sign houses. The oldest and simplest way to divide a chart: your sun sign is the whole of the first house, the next sign along is the second, and so on. It's how the twelve lines below are worked out.
  • Void of course. The stretch after the Moon’s last exact aspect in a sign, before it enters the next. Good for finishing and resting; poor for launching.
